Roland Ezuruike secured Team Nigeria’s first medal at the 2026 Commonwealth Games in Glasgow after claiming silver in the men’s Lightweight Group A Para Powerlifting event.
The experienced para powerlifter came agonisingly close to winning gold, but fell just short with his final attempt at the Games record lift of 190kg.
Ezuruike registered two successful lifts to finish with a total of 153.9 points, earning Nigeria its first podium finish of the games.

England’s Mark Swan claimed the gold medal, while Malaysia’s Bonnie Bunyau Gustin settled for bronze after recording 153.5 points.
Fellow Nigerian Ibrahim Dauda also impressed in the event, lifting 140.1kg to secure a respectable fifth-place finish in the fiercely contested category.
Earlier on Friday, Team Nigeria’s men’s 3×3 basketball team made a winning start to their campaign with a 21-17 victory over the Cayman Islands in their opening Pool A fixture.
The win gives the Nigerians early momentum as they aim to progress to the knockout stages of the competition.
